46 female, 5ft 7 inchs i weigh 10stone 6lb. Healthy lifestyle, non smoker no medication, i had 500cc implant in 2011 full enbloc removal in 2016, no complications, i would like a little more fullness on top, my problem is im trying to avoid an uplift, im very realistic, any feedback would be greatly appreciated, i would love to know more on all options for my query, thank you in advance .
Answer: Upper pole Hi! To be honest you need a lift. This will set the nipple in the right place and will help increase the fullness in the upper pole. At this point, I would consider fat grafting and an implant.

Answer: Breast lift Dear terix1, my preferred lift is a lollipop lift when a periareolar won't do (ie greater than 2cm lift required). The lollipop technique was created by a Canadian plastic surgeon named Elizabeth Hall-Findley and treats the breast as a three dimensional structure instead of two dimensions (anchor - lift). Most importantly it does not require the horizontal component scars that the anchor-lift requires and breasts appear much more natural, lifted, and less boxy. Lastly, the lift lasts longer because the lollipop doesn't rely on the skin to hold the breast up, its actually breast tissue thats being brought together to support the breast and hence improves longevity. Answer: Breasts First, "en bloc" terminology is used only for cancer surgery when breast tissue along with the capsule and implants are removed. it is not used to described removing the capsule and implant. Second, you lost volume when the implant was removed. A lift will tighten your tissue, but not give volume. You could consider a smaller implant, something that fits your frame and tissue, placed behind the muscle or a fat transfer. The fat will be more limited in giving upper breast volume. I would suggest doing the lift first. You might actually like this size.

Answer: 2 sessions Fat Transfer Due to the procedures you have previously undergone, sagging has developed in your breasts. The gold standard treatment for this sagging is breast lift and implant surgery. However, if you do not want implants or scars, the most natural option would be fat transfer to the breasts, done in two sessions.
